Port Maitland Heritage Day – July 18, 2015
a Seafest event.

This day is Old Stones major fund raising event for the year, here’s what we have planned so far,:

Raffle

Prizes include a round trip voyage for two on the Nova Star, including passage for your car and a cabin each way; a framed and signed Bill Curry Photography art work of your choice and 20 pounds of lobster.

 

Auction – 2 to 4 pm

Our annual fund raising auction will be held on July 18 at 2pm. The main auction will include items as listed under the tab above “auction”. Items include Adirondack chairs made by George Snow, antique furniture, and a large number of other interesting items.
The brown bag auction is where you buy numbered tickets 20 for $5.00 and place them in the brown bag corresponding with the item you wish to have. At the end of the main auction the winning numbers will be drawn.

Dessert Café – 10 to 4 pm

The day starts with the opening of our Dessert Café from 10 a,m, to 4p.m.or until sold out. We kindly ask for donations of HOMEMADE deserts. If you or someone you know makes the most delicious desert whether it is pies, cakes etc., please encourage them to make a donation. In keeping with our Port Maitland Heritage Day theme, traditional recipes would be nice. No store bought items please.

There will also be a BBQ and Grill from 10 a.m. to 4p.m. with chefs Gerry Curry and Rod Moores. On the menu will be pulled pork sandwiches; sausages, hamburgers, veggie hot dogs and burgers. All of this also taking place at the Port Maitland Fire Hall.All proceeds will go to Old Stones.

Displays – Sea Captains of Port Maitland

A display of heritage items relating to Port Maitland and area will be held at the Legion Hall, Hook and Sea, Bill Curry Photography Gallery and the Fire Hall for three days – Friday, July 17th to Sunday the 19th of July.
The Sea Captains of Port Maitland will be held at the Legion Hall on Friday from 10am to 8pm, Saturday 10 am to 1 pm and 5 to 8 pm and Sunday from 1 to 7pm. On Sunday at 7 pm the display will conclude with Seafaring Tales – stories by people who spent time at sea.
